Brecon Avenue is in Huddersfield and in Kirklees district. HD3 3QF is located in the Lindley elect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Colne Valley. This postcode has been in use since 1990-02-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of HD3 3QF there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 64.9%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Brecon Avenue was 22.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 57.8% lower than the Lindley average. The most reported crime type was Burglary.
Brecon Avenue has the 11th lowest crime rate of 26 local areas in Lindley and the 163rd lowest crime rate of 1,334 local areas in Kirklees .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 7.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-52.8%.
